IT Services and Solutions | Digital Transformation

agile data engineering

Share this : 

Facebook
Twitter
LinkedIn
Email

How Startups Build Agile Data Engineering Systems vs Enterprises

In today's data-driven economy, both startups and enterprises rely heavily on data engineering systems to make faster, smarter, and more strategic decisions. However, the approach, mindset, and technology stack they adopt to build these systems vary significantly. Startups prioritize agility and speed, while enterprises emphasize scalability, governance, and reliability.

Let's explore how startups and enterprises differ in building agile data engineering systems, and what lessons each can learn from the other.

The Core Difference: Agility vs Stability

Startups operate in high-speed environments where time-to-market is everything. Their focus is on building minimum viable data platforms that can deliver insights quickly. Enterprises, on the other hand, handle vast, complex data ecosystems that demand stability, compliance, and scalability.

While startups value rapid experimentation, enterprises prioritize governance and standardization. This fundamental difference drives their entire approach to data engineering — from architecture design to tool selection.

ai in data engineering

1. Architecture Approach: Lightweight vs Layered

Simplicity First

Startups often start with lightweight, modular architectures using cloud-native and open-source tools. Their goal is to get the system running quickly with minimal overhead. Common tools include Airbyte or Fivetran for data integration, dbt for transformation, and BigQuery or Snowflake for storage.

They often use a Modern Data Stack (MDS) approach — plug-and-play tools connected through APIs. The stack evolves as business needs grow.

Example: A SaaS startup may connect HubSpot, Stripe, and app usage data into Snowflake through Airbyte and visualize everything using Looker or Power BI — all within a few weeks.

Structured and Layered

Enterprises deal with petabytes of data across departments. They need a multi-layered architecture that includes staging, processing, warehousing, and governance layers. Data lakes and lakehouses like Databricks, AWS S3, and Azure Synapse are core to their setup.

They follow DataOps and governance frameworks with strict access control, audit trails, and metadata management to maintain compliance with industry regulations such as GDPR or HIPAA.

2. Data Pipeline Design: Fast Iterations vs Standardization

Code-Driven and Adaptive

Startups build pipelines that are code-heavy, agile, and frequently updated. Tools like Apache Airflow, Dagster, and Prefect allow quick orchestration and flexible workflows. Developers directly own pipelines, making it easier to adapt when business models change.

They often embrace event-driven data streaming (using Kafka or Pub/Sub) for real-time insights — enabling quick response to customer behavior or product performance.

Process-Driven and Standardized

Enterprises build robust, repeatable, and monitored data pipelines. They adopt ETL/ELT frameworks that support multiple teams and governance policies. Tools like Informatica, Talend, or Azure Data Factory ensure data lineage, auditing, and fault tolerance.

Changes in pipelines follow strict approval and deployment processes. While this ensures reliability, it slows innovation compared to startups.

3. Technology Stack: Cloud-Native vs Hybrid

Cloud-First and Cost-Efficient

Startups rarely manage on-premises infrastructure. They leverage fully managed cloud data platforms like Google Cloud BigQuery, AWS Redshift, or Snowflake to minimize operational costs and maintenance overhead.

They often combine this with serverless technologies (e.g., AWS Lambda, GCP Cloud Run) for scalability without dedicated infrastructure. This helps them achieve agility while keeping expenses predictable.

Hybrid and Secure

Many enterprises are still transitioning from legacy systems to cloud. Their data ecosystem is often hybrid — blending on-premise Hadoop clusters with modern cloud data warehouses.

Security, compliance, and integration with existing ERP and CRM systems drive their technology decisions. They invest in multi-cloud strategies to ensure business continuity and vendor independence.

4. Data Governance: Minimal vs Mature

Lightweight Policies

In early stages, startups rarely have dedicated data governance teams. Their policies are flexible — data access is open to promote cross-functional collaboration. However, as they grow, they begin to adopt basic governance frameworks to avoid data chaos.

They rely on tools like Atlan, Collibra, or Amundsen to establish metadata management once the scale demands it.

Governance by Design

Enterprises have mature data governance models embedded from day one. Every dataset comes with classification, ownership, and lineage tracking. Data is cataloged, secured, and monitored through governance platforms such as Informatica Data Catalog, Alation, or Azure Purview.

This ensures compliance, security, and trust — but can sometimes create friction for innovation.

5. AI and Automation Integration: Experiment vs Optimization

Fast AI Adoption

Startups love to experiment with AI/ML early in the journey. They use platforms like Vertex AI, Hugging Face, or OpenAI APIs to embed intelligent features in their data products.

AI models are often trained on smaller datasets, iterated quickly, and integrated into workflows to enhance analytics or automation. For example, a marketing startup might use generative AI to predict campaign performance in real time.

AI at Scale

Enterprises leverage AI at an industrial scale — from predictive analytics to automation of data pipelines. They deploy ML Ops pipelines using Kubeflow, MLflow, or SageMaker with strong version control, monitoring, and governance.

Their goal is not just experimentation, but operational excellence and model reliability across large teams and geographies.

startup data systems

6. Team Structure: Cross-Functional vs Specialized

Small, Cross-Functional Teams

Startup data teams are small but highly versatile. One engineer might manage ingestion, modeling, and dashboards. Collaboration happens informally with daily syncs and shared tools like Notion or Slack.

This flexibility allows them to make rapid decisions, test hypotheses, and adjust data models on the fly.

Specialized and Structured

Enterprises have dedicated teams for data ingestion, warehousing, analytics, and governance. Roles are clearly defined — Data Engineers, Data Architects, ML Engineers, and Data Governance Leads operate under formal processes.

While this ensures accountability, it can slow response times when adapting to change.

7. Scalability and Observability

Scale as You Grow

Startups adopt a pay-as-you-grow model, scaling storage and compute only when demand increases. They emphasize observability through lightweight tools like Prometheus, Grafana, and OpenTelemetry, ensuring visibility without complexity.

Predictive Scaling

Enterprises plan scalability from day one. They use advanced observability stacks with metrics, tracing, and logging integrated across all environments. Centralized monitoring systems ensure compliance, performance, and availability across global data operations.

8. Lessons Both Can Learn

From Startups

Enterprises can embrace agility by adopting modular, cloud-native, and open-source data systems to accelerate innovation.

From Enterprises

Startups can learn the importance of data quality, governance, and security as they scale.

The ideal approach is hybrid agility — blending startup speed with enterprise discipline.

Conclusion

The journey of building agile data engineering systems differs dramatically between startups and enterprises. Startups prioritize speed, flexibility, and innovation, while enterprises focus on scalability, governance, and reliability.

However, in 2025, the line between the two is fading. With advancements in cloud data platforms, AI integration, and automation tools, even enterprises can now move with startup-like agility, and startups can achieve enterprise-level maturity faster than ever.

Ultimately, the goal remains the same — to build data systems that are fast, reliable, intelligent, and scalable, empowering every organization to turn data into meaningful business outcomes.

agile data engineering startup data systems enterprise data engineering modern data stack data pipelines cloud data platform dataops ai in data engineering lakehouse architecture data governance scalable data systems